Call for Proposals:
The program committee for the 20th Large Installation System
Administration Conference (LISA '06) is seeking proposals for workshops.
Full-day workshops are presented at every LISA conference. The workshops
are intended to be hands-on, participatory, interactive sessions where
small groups of senior-level system administrators can have discussions
focused on a particular topic. Past workshops have included:
Configuration Management, Managing Sysadmins, Clusters, University
Issues, and System Administration Education.
Because of their small size, workshops are an excellent opportunity to
bring system administrators together for highly interactive
discussions about modern topics. The LISA program committee is
